Gabriel Saliba - Infectious Diseases

Author Information

Gabriel Saliba is affiliated with the Department of Infectious Diseases at Hôpital-Dieu de France Hospital, which is part of the Faculty of Medicine at Saint-Joseph University in Beirut, Lebanon. His work spans various topics within the medical field, focusing on surgical treatments, tumor regression, and infectious complications.

Research Contributions

Gabriel Saliba has contributed significantly to the field of medicine, particularly in the study and treatment of cancers and infectious diseases. Notably, his work in 2020 has involved the surgical treatment of gastroesophageal junction cancer and the grading of tumor regression after neoadjuvant treatment. He has also explored complications such as transverse myelitis associated with Varicella-Zoster Virus reactivation and participated in research involving G-Protein Coupled Receptors. His earlier research includes studies on therapy concepts for pancreatic cancer and complications after cholecystectomy in the elderly.
